These instructions are quite handy - one instruction is smaller and faster than two - however, there's an issue. When code is running on the AArch64 architecture on top of a hypervisor, and the memory region is set to trap into the hypervisor (say, because it's a virtual UART that the hypervisor is emulating on behalf of the guest OS), the hypervisor gets told about the load or store, and the address, but doesn't get told about the writeback. This then leads to misexecution of the program, because the register isn't updated as it should be. The workaround safe-mmio uses is to have their own functions for volatile reads and writes, which are implemented with inline assembly using instructions that do not perform register writeback.

These XML files describe all the Peripherals in a system (and the MMIO addresses they exist at), the Registers within those Peripherals, and the Bitfields within those Registers. Where bitfields have a well defined set of values, it produces enum types that cover that set, and it offers read, write and modify functions for each register. Rather than generating code for one peripheral at a time, svd2rust generates an entire crate covering all the peripherals described in the SVD file, along with its interrupt vectors and other details. A crate generated with svd2rust is generally called a Peripheral Access Crate or 'PAC' and this tool (or others like it) are pretty standard for using Cortex-M based MCUs in Rust.
